The Role of a Local Car Locksmith

A local car locksmith is a specialized expert who concentrates on vehicle lock and key systems, guaranteeing drivers restore access to their lorries or deal with concerns that prevent them from driving. Unlike general locksmith professionals, car locksmith professionals have an in-depth understanding of automotive locking systems-- including old-fashioned mechanical locks and contemporary, sophisticated electronic key fobs.

Their expertise extends beyond basic lock-picking or key duplication. Local car locksmiths typically deal with innovative obstacles such as broken key extraction, ignition repair, and reprogramming transponder keys. They are trained to deal with these specialized issues with precision and care, typically in a short span of time.


Vital Services Offered by a Local Car Locksmith

Car locksmith professionals provide a large range of services to address any lock-and-key-related difficulty. Here are some of the key services usually provided:

1. Car Lockout Assistance

We've all existed-- standing outside the car, gazing at the keys locked inside. Local car locksmiths are skilled at opening vehicles without triggering damage, helping drivers regain gain access to quickly and easily.

2. Key Duplication and Replacement

Whether you've misplaced your car key or need a spare, a local car locksmith can create a replacement key. They deal with a variety of key types, consisting of traditional metal keys, remote keys, and smart keys.

3. Broken Key Extraction

Keys can break off inside ignitions or door locks due to use and tear. Eliminating the broken piece without harming the system needs specialized tools and abilities-- a task perfectly fit for an expert locksmith.

4. Transponder Key Programming

Modern automobiles often come geared up with transponder keys, which have built-in chips programmed to interact with the car's immobilizer. If a transponder key malfunctions or needs reprogramming, a car locksmith can swiftly handle the job.

5. Ignition Repair and Replacement

When the car's ignition system is damaged or used out, you might deal with difficulties beginning your car. Skilled locksmiths can repair or replace the ignition system while making sure compatibility with your existing key.

6. Keyless Entry System Assistance

For cars with keyless entry systems, locksmiths can repair or reprogram malfunctioning fobs, along with replace them if they're lost or harmed.

Frequently Asked Questions About Local Car Locksmiths

Below are some commonly asked questions about car locksmith services:

1. How Much Does a Local Car Locksmith Charge?

The cost differs depending upon the type of service required, the intricacy of your car's locking system, and the time of day or location of service. Usually, basic lockout services range from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150, while key replacements or programming may cost more.

2. Can a Locksmith Replace a Lost Key Without the Original?

Yes, a locksmith can produce a new car key even if you've lost the original. They utilize V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) information and specialized tools to cut and program a compatible key.

3. Is It Safe to Trust a Locksmith with My Car?

Certified and trustworthy locksmith professionals follow rigorous standards and professionalism. To ensure security, always verify the credentials and reviews of the locksmith you employ.

4. Do Locksmiths Fix Only Traditional Locks or Electronic Systems as Well?

Modern locksmith professionals are competent at fixing and reprogramming sophisticated systems such as transponder keys, keyless entry systems, and clever key fobs.

5. What Should I Do If I Break My Car Key in the Lock?

Withstand the urge to pull it out forcefully, as it might intensify the damage. Rather, call an expert car locksmith who can extract the broken piece safely.
